Traveller's diarrhoea is most commonly caused by

A
ETEC
B
S. dysenteriae
C
EPEC
D
Salmonella
High-Yield Explanation
Ans. a (ETEC). (Ref. Harrison, 18th/Table 149-2; Chapter 149. Diseases by Gram-Negative Enteric Bacilli)Five types of E.coli include:1. ETEC (enterotoxogenic E.coli)2. EIEC (enteroinvasive E.coli)3. EPEC (enteropathogenic E.coli)4. EHEC (enterohemorrhagic E.coli)5. EAEC (enteroaggregative E.coli)Traveller's diarrhoea is most commonly caused by enterotoxogenic E.coli and then the other common organism responsible is S. dysenteriae.Intestinal Pathogenic E. ColiPathotypeEpidemiologyClinical SyndromeDefining Molecular TraitResponsible Genetic ElementSTEC/EHECFood, water, person-to- person; all ages, industrialized countriesHemorrhagic colitis, HUSShiga toxinLambda-like Stxl- or Stx2- encoding bacteriophageETECFood, water; young children and in travellers to developing countriesTraveller's diarrheaHeat-stable and - labile enterotoxins, colonization factorsVirulence plasmid(s)EPECPerson-to-person; young children and neonates in developing countriesWatery diarrhea, persistent diarrheaLocalized adherence, attaching and effacing lesion on intestinal epitheliumEPEC adherence factor plasmid pathogenicity island (locus for enterocyte effacement)EIECFood, water; children and in travellers to developing countries.DysenteryColonic epithelial cell invasion intra- cellular multipli cation, cell-to-cell spread.Multiple genes contained primarily in a large virulence plasmidEAEC?Food, water; children and in travellers to developing countries; all ages, industrialized countriesTraveller's, acute, Persistent diarrheaAggregative/diffuse adherence, virulence factors regulated by AggRChromosomal or plasmid associated adherence and toxin genesE.coli toxin (GSa), cholera toxin (Gsa), & Pertusis toxin (Gla) cause ADP-ribosylation
